Football to Host Uplifting Athletes TD Pledge Drive vs. Texas

December 29, 2015

The Baylor University Chapter of Uplifting Athletes is hoping to turn touchdowns into rare disease research money by holding a Touchdown Pledge Drive during the Texas game on Saturday, Dec. 5, at 11 a.m. CT at McLane Stadium. The event is a signature fundraiser of the Uplifting Athletes nationwide network of 25 college football chapters led by student-athletes.

For the Texas game, each touchdown the Bears score will support Cerebral palsy research. Fans can support the Touchdown Pledge Drive by making a donation through the Bears’ pledge site: pledgeit.org/baylor2015. When at the site, fans can choose an amount of money to pledge for each touchdown Baylor scores in the game.

The drive will be the Bears’ fourth event with Uplifting Athletes as they’ve raised over $20,000 by holding a Lift For Life event on July 17, 2014 and July 16, 2015, and TD Pledge Drive last season against Kansas on Nov. 1, 2014, in a 60-14 win.

After being a work in progress for nearly a year, Baylor’s Chapter was started in large part by former receiver Levi Norwood in the summer of 2013. Norwood decided to take on a three-year relationship with Jacoby Burks, who has Cerebral palsy. Burks is scheduled to be at the Texas game to watch the team. With Norwood’s graduation, the title of Baylor Chapter President has been handed over to junior defensive end and Waco native Andrew Billings.

By forming an Uplifting Athletes chapter at Baylor, the football student-athletes on the team are not only supporting their chosen rare disease but are also part of the entire rare disease community support network.

Uplifting Athletes is a national non-profit organization aligning college football with rare diseases and raising them as a national priority through outreach, research, education and advocacy. Each of the 25 student-athlete led chapters nationwide raises research funds and brings awareness to their chosen rare disease through a Lift For Life fundraiser.

This season Uplifting Athletes has teamed up with Pldgit, a performance-based fundraising software company, to give each chapter the opportunity to hold a Touchdown Pledge Drive. Holding an in-season fundraiser gives each Uplifting Athletes Chapter the opportunity to expose its mission and purpose to a larger audience.
